Which planet can never be seen on the meridian at midnight?
Jupiter
Mercury
Saturn
Mars
: A planet is seen best at its greatest elongation. The orbits of the inferior planets restrict the greater elongations. They are seen as morning objects at western elongation or elevating objects at eastern elongation but never seen as midnight object. Superior planets can be in any right ascension so they can appear anytime in night even at midnight.
